
Gujarat Titans captain Shubhman Gill was fined Rs 12 lakh for slow over-rate during the match against Chennai Super Kings on Wednesday. An IPL statement said that this was his team's first offense of the season under the IPL Code of Conduct related to minimum over rate. Therefore, a fine of Rs 12 lakh was imposed on Gill.
Chennai beat GT by 63 runs
The Gill-led team suffered its first defeat in IPL 2024 on Tuesday. In the match played in Chepauk, defending champion Chennai Super Kings defeated GT by 63 runs. What happened in the match?
Talking about the match, Chennai Super Kings defeated Gujarat Titans by 63 runs in the seventh match of IPL 2024. Batting first, Chennai scored 206 runs after losing six wickets in 20 overs. In reply, the Gujarat team could score only 143 runs after losing eight wickets in 20 overs. With this victory, the Chennai team led by Ruturaj Gaikwad has reached the top of the points table with four points. The 63-run defeat is Gujarat's biggest-ever defeat by a margin of runs in the IPL. Earlier, 10 months ago, they were defeated by Mumbai Indians by 27 runs at Wankhede. Chennai has broken Mumbai's record. CSK's next match is against Delhi Capitals on March 31 in Visakhapatnam. At the same time, Gujarat's next match is against Sunrisers Hyderabad in Ahmedabad on 31st March.
